#3c336d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3c336d is composed of 23.5% red, 20% green and 42.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 45% cyan, 53.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 57.3% black. It has a hue angle of 249.3 degrees, a saturation of 36.3% and a lightness of 31.4%. #3c336d color hex could be obtained by blending #7866da with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333366.

#3c336d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#3c336d has RGB values of R:60, G:51, B:109 and CMYK values of C:0.45, M:0.53, Y:0, K:0.57. Its decimal value is 3945325.
